Subpoena Duces Tecum
A legal document ordering an individual to appear in court with specified documents or evidence.
Malfeasance
The performance of an act by a public official that is legally unjustified, harmful, or contrary to law; wrongdoing (used especially of an act in violation of a public trust).
Res Ipsa Loquitur
A legal doctrine that allows an inference of negligence to be drawn from the mere occurrence of certain types of accidents, without specific evidence of an act of negligence.
